Firstly, tell us a bit about you and your music.
Well, my names Craig, I'm 19 and I live in Glasgow, Scotland. My music is indie-pop and my name for my music is 'BoyWithAUke'. 
Why and when did you start playing music? 
Well I was mainly a singer and actor. I went to the Royal Convervatoire of Scotland for 11 years doing the drama-works programme every Saturday.


Who inspired you to start playing? 
I started to play a bit of guitar when I was 12 and I guess it all unravelled from there I guess.
I remember in primary school I sung Anastacia 'left outside alone'. That was funny thinking back to that. 

First song that you learnt to play? 
The first song on the guitar I learned to play was Iron man bh black sabbath. Just the easy riff, not the complicated parts haha.

Favourite musician? 
My favourite musician. God, I can't pick. There's Geddy Lee from Rush, Charlie Simpson and more. I guess it would have to be those 2.

Talk us through how you would go about writing a song 
 How I would go about writing a song. First, if I have a lyric stuck in my head I'll try and write around that. Sometimes I'll make up little stories and characters in my head and work out what they're going through and write about that.

What song of yours are you most proud of? 
The song I'm most proud of is probably 'FGMG' which will be on ny first EP. It's just a catchy lyrical song. There will be a full band version of the song in a future EP and I can't wait to show everyone it.

If you could have written any song in the world what would it be and why? 
If I could ever written a song in the world. It would have to either be Working Man by Rush, Kick Me by Sleeping With Sirens, Na Na Na by MCR or Bohemian Rhapsody by Queen. 

How do you go about unwinding/relax? 
How I relax. I guess I just like to play my uke, play my ps3 or watch netflix. 

What do you do when you face haters/trolls?
I usually tend to ignore the haters, but there has been a few comments that have hurt me and set me back a bit.

Anything you would tell a younger version of yourself?
I'd tell my younger self, "Don't worry, it'll get better, you'll be fine. Just work hard and do what you want to do"
